CONFIGURE THE AI
BLOCK

A minimum of four parameters are required to configure the AI Block. The
parameters are described below with example configurations shown at the
end of this section.

CHANNEL

Select the channel that corresponds to the desired sensor measurement. The
Rosemount 5300 measures Level (channel 1), Distance (channel 2), Level
Rate (channel 3), Signal Strength (channel 4), Volume (channel 5), Internal
Temperature (channel 6), Upper Product Volume (channel 7), Lower Product
Volume (channel 8), Interface Distance (channel 9), Upper Product Thickness
(channel 10), Interface Level (channel 11), Interface Level Rate (channel 12),
Interface Signal Strength (channel 13), Signal Quality (channel 14),
Surface/Noise Margin (channel 15), and Vapor DC (channel 16).

L_TYPE

The L_TYPE parameter defines the relationship of the transmitter
measurement (Level, Distance, Level Rate, Signal Strength, Volume, and
Average Temperature) to the desired output of the AI Block. The relationship
can be direct or indirect root.

Direct
Select direct when the desired output will be the same as the transmitter
measurement (Level, Distance, Level Rate, Signal Strength, Volume, and
Internal Temperature).

Indirect
Select indirect when the desired output is a calculated measurement
based on the transmitter measurement (Level, Distance, Level Rate,
Signal Strength, Volume, and Internal Temperature). The relationship
between the transmitter measurement and the calculated measurement
will be linear.
